Montrel's Bistro – Cajun restaurant in New Orleans, LA

Montrel's Bistro, located at 1000 Decatur St, New Orleans, LA, is a charming Cajun restaurant that offers a taste of authentic Southern cuisine. Known for its vibrant atmosphere and outdoor patio overlooking the French Market, Montrel's Bistro has become a popular spot for both locals and tourists. The restaurant prides itself on its diverse menu, featuring dishes like gumbo, jambalaya, and crawfish, all prepared with fresh ingredients. Established by one of the original families in New Orleans, Montrel's Bistro has a rich history and a commitment to community engagement, making it a beloved dining destination. With a mix of positive and critical reviews, guests often highlight the friendly service and flavorful dishes, alongside occasional concerns about wait times and service consistency.

Location & Nearby Attractions

Montrel's Bistro is situated in the vibrant city of New Orleans, specifically at 1000 Decatur St, in the heart of the French Quarter. This bustling neighborhood is known for its rich history, lively atmosphere, and proximity to various attractions. Visitors can explore the nearby French Market, Jackson Square, and numerous live music venues that showcase the city's cultural heritage. The restaurant's central location makes it an ideal stop for those looking to experience the best of New Orleans.
